When considering patio painting, the first step is selecting the right color palette. The choice of color can set the tone for your entire outdoor experience. Neutral shades like taupe and beige are timeless and blend well with natural surroundings. They're an excellent choice if you're looking to create a calm and serene patio environment. For a more lively space, bold hues such as teal, terracotta, or mustard can inject energy and personality. Texture is another important element to consider. For a dynamic and textured look, think about using textured paints or adding elements like stenciling. Textured paints can mimic materials like stone or concrete, offering an upgraded appearance without the cost of new materials. Combining different textures with paint can make your patio more visually interesting and inviting.
Beyond style, durability is crucial when painting a patio. Outdoor spaces are exposed to various weather conditions, making it essential to choose paints that can withstand harsh weather. Look for high-quality, weather-resistant paints that protect surfaces from UV rays, moisture, and temperature changes. Consider highlighting your patio's architectural features with strategic painting. For example, painting the trim or the beams in contrasting colors can accentuate their structure and create an appealing focal point. Similarly, painting outdoor furniture in complementary colors can unify the design and create a cohesive look.
The process of painting your patio can seem daunting, but preparation is key to success. Clean surfaces thoroughly to remove dirt, mold, and old paint residues. A pressure washer can be particularly effective for this task. Once cleaned, inspect for any cracks or chips in the surface and repair them to ensure a smooth finish. Investing time in these initial steps will make a significant difference in the outcome and longevity of your paint job.
For those who love to entertain outdoors, consider incorporating unique paint designs to define areas within your patio. You might try painting a geometric pattern near the seating area or using a different color to delineate the dining space. This not only adds aesthetic value but also organizes the patio, making it more functional.
